Infrastructure Backed by Government Investment  

Growth is supported by committed infrastructure—not speculation.


More than $22.2 million has been allocated through the Queensland Government's Residential Activation Fund to deliver trunk infrastructure that will unlock approximately 1,200 new homes, bringing forward development that was originally expected years later.


This investment includes:

  • Road and transport upgrades

  • Utilities and essential services

  • Community infrastructure

  • Residential infrastructure supporting future population growth

Government-backed infrastructure investment remains one of the strongest indicators of long-term regional confidence.

Important SMSF Update: The Clock Is Now Ticking

The new legislation restricting SMSF borrowing for residential property officially received Royal Assent on 26 June 2026, triggering a 45-day transition period before the changes take full effect.


The Critical Deadline: 10 August 2026

To secure a residential property purchase using an SMSF loan under the current rules, the Contract of Sale must be signed and exchanged on or before 10 August 2026.


Importantly, settlement does not need to occur before this date. As long as contracts are fully executed before the deadline, the purchase should remain protected under the existing rules.


Why Acting Early Matters

While legislation allows purchases up until the 10 August cut-off, there is another major factor investors need to consider: Lender policy changes.


Many banks and specialist lenders are expected to tighten or withdraw SMSF residential lending before the official deadline, meaning access to finance could become more difficult in the coming weeks.


In simple terms: The legal deadline may be 10 August — but the practical lending window could close much sooner.


For investors considering SMSF residential property, timing is now critical.
